Top 5 Adventure Games on Android in Uruguay, Q2 2024

In Q2 2024, the top 5 adventure games on Android in Uruguay exhibited diverse tr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users, according to Sensor Tower data. Here’s a closer look at the performance of these games:

Solo Leveling:Arise from Netmarble saw a notable launch week, with downloads peaking at around 10K in early May. However, downloads declined steadily to approximately 120 by the end of June. Revenue for the game started at about $739 in the first week of May, peaking at $997 the following week, but then gradually declined to around $191 by late June. Weekly active users showed a more stable trend, starting at approximately 9.9K and increasing to about 12.9K in mid-May before settling around 10.9K by the end of the quarter.

Super Bino Go:Adventure Jungle by 1SOFT maintained a relatively stable download rate, ranging from around 989 to 1.2K downloads per week throughout the quarter. Weekly active users displayed a slight fluctuation, starting at about 6.6K in early April, peaking at 6.8K in early June, and ending at approximately 6.4K by the end of June. Notably, the game did not generate any revenue during this period.

The Sims™ FreePlay from ELECTRONIC ARTS showed a varied download pattern, with the highest spike of around 1.2K downloads in mid-April and another peak at approximately 1K downloads in early June. Revenue saw an upward trend in early June, reaching around $186, up from $66 in early May. Weekly active users fluctuated, peaking at about 3.3K in early June before declining to around 2.2K by the end of the month.

Dreamdale - Fairy Adventure by SayGames Ltd experienced a peak in downloads at around 1.4K in mid-May, followed by a decline to approximately 294 by late June. Revenue was minimal, with slight peaks reaching about $35 in mid-June. Weekly active users increased significantly from around 667 in early April to a peak of about 2.1K in mid-May, before declining to approximately 989 by the end of June.

Bob's World - Super Bob Run from FALCON GAMES had a consistent download rate, generally around 300-374 downloads per week. Weekly active users showed a downward trend from about 11.5K in early April to around 7.3K by the end of June. Similar to Super Bino Go, this game did not generate any revenue during the quarter.
